Quick take
- IXC yields more today: 2.48% vs 1.15% (forward).
- FTXN has grown its payout faster: 30.8%/yr vs 9.0%/yr over the last 5 years.
- FTXN pays every quarter; IXC pays twice a year.
- Over the last year IXC delivered the higher total return: +42.9% vs +41.8% (price change plus payouts).
- IXC is cheaper to own: 0.37% vs 0.60% expense ratio.
